In its effort to maintain sanity and clampdown on illegal schools, the Ogun State Ministry of Education, Science and Technology, has shutdown Perfect Light Nursery and Primary School, Eyinogbe, in Sagamu Local Government Area of the state, for operating illegally and sexual assault of a pupil by .
The Special Adviser to the Governor on Education, Dr. Ronke Soyombo, while visiting the school, expressed disgust at the alleged abuse and the deplorable conditions under which the pupils were learning.
Dr. Soyombo accompanied by a team of Education Officers assured the community that the present administration in conjunction with Nigeria Police Force, Ogun State Command had stepped into the matter and would ensure adequate investigation, while legal sanctions would be taken against the perpetrator.
She affirmed the commitment of the government towards providing conducive learning conditions for the betterment of learners in both private and public schools irrespective of their level, urging parents to take good care of their children making sure they are not exposed to social vices.
The Special Adviser stated that the Ministry of Education had been working collaboratively with the State Ministry of Health and Ministry of Women Affairs and Social Development to carry out medical examinations and ensure the well-being of the affected child.
Dr. Soyombo assured the parents that other learners in the community would be enrolled at the nearest public primary school in Igode to continue their education without any hitch, warning perpetrators of evil acts to leave the State because the current administration would not take it easy with them.
